"Hummingbird" is our family friendly 2021 Winnebago Solis 59PX. This spacious camper features everything you need to take your family or friends on an unforgettable adventure. Hummingbird is packed with almost every feature you could possibly need to explore in ultimate comfort.Climb the ladder to enjoy the pop-top area above the roof and open the windows on a nice day. On the main level, there is everything you need to enjoy the comforts of home, while away from home. Hummingbird is equipped with an air conditioning system powered by shore power (you plug the van into an outlet) or with the onboard, quiet Cummins gasoline generator. If you have gas in the tank, you're able to always power your living space. You can take a hot shower, or heat up the van when it's cold with the Truma Combi Eco heating and hot-water continuous on-demand water system.At only 21ft long, it's very easy to maneuver. Plus, with features like cruise control, power windows, power mirrors, power locks, swivel seats, rearview mirror camera, and back-up cam—you will certainly enjoy being behind the wheel.The gas tank holds 24 gallons, and the generator will shut off before emptying the tank. Hummingbird also has solar power. It's equipped with a 220-watt flexible solar panel fitted to the top of the pop-top, so you will always have lights and outlet power.
